Transaction 5811baaa220cf799e98b9d794aaa1ed290530daff449216bfbefaed10512ba7d
3 Input
2 Outputs
- 5811baaa220cf799e98b9d794aaa1ed290530daff449216bfbefaed10512ba7d:0
- 5811baaa220cf799e98b9d794aaa1ed290530daff449216bfbefaed10512ba7d:1
value 4125874
address 12kqvHSZ9gSb8mPNsPwtZk1LREhV8mFkPs
value 25000000
address 1PvZszgFCwkrci3QofFekzBTnwRzQri9Vf